How (aftermarket bumpers) Work and Enhance Vehicle Performance
Understanding how (aftermarket bumpers) work helps you appreciate their value. These bumpers are typically constructed with high-quality materials like steel, aluminum, or reinforced composites. They are designed to absorb impact more effectively, protect critical components, and often include mounting points for accessories such as winches, lights, and sensors.
Unlike factory bumpers, (aftermarket bumpers) are engineered with specific use cases in mind. For example, off-road versions provide better ground clearance and approach angles, while urban-focused designs prioritize style and minor collision resistance. This adaptability makes them an excellent investment for both safety and functionality.
Additionally, (aftermarket bumpers) can reduce long-term repair costs by minimizing damage during minor accidents. Their modular designs often allow individual parts to be replaced instead of the entire unit, saving both time and money.
